New Fare Information
Base Fare – $2.50
Subway and Local Bus (Reduced-Fare $1.25)

Express Bus – $6.00

(Reduced-Fare $3.00 off-peak only)
7-Day Unlimited – $30

7-Day Express Bus Plus – $55
30-Day Unlimited – $112
Pay-Per-Ride Bonus
An additional 5% is added to your MetroCard with the purchase or addition of $5 or more.

Single Ride ticket – $2.75
(No Reduced-Fare)
Sold at vending machines only.
Must be used within 2 hours;
no transfers included.

Fee for purchase of a new MetroCard – $1
Fee applies to each new MetroCard purchased at station booth, vending machine or commuter rail station.
About the $1 New Card Fee

Effective March 3, 2013, a $1.00 fee will be charged for each new MetroCard purchased at a MetroCard Vending Machine or station booth, or commuter rail station.

  • Avoid this fee by keeping and refilling your current MetroCard at any MVM or station booth.
  • You will be issued a new MetroCard at no charge if your card is expiring or damaged.
  • The new $1.00 charge will not apply to a MetroCard bought at an out-of-system vendor, reduced fare customers (seniors and customers with disabilities), users of EasyPayXpress cards, transit benefit organization customers who get their MetroCard directly from employers or their benefit providers, and customers who purchase a combination railroad/MetroCard ticket.

Refunds

For unused Unlimited Ride MetroCards purchased prior to the March 3, 2013 fare change, refunds will be made at the purchase price. For partially used Unlimited Ride MetroCards purchased prior to the March 3 fare increase, refunds will be made on a pro-rated basis. Ask for a postage-paid envelope from your bus operator, at the station booth, or download the form at mta.info and mail it to us with your card.
